Directed by Frank Darabont and based on a Stephen King novella, the film tells the story of Andy Dufresne (Tim Robbins), a banker wrongly convicted of murder, and his decades-long journey through the brutal Shawshank State Penitentiary. Alongside his friend Red (Morgan Freeman), Andy navigates the corruption and hopelessness of prison life with a quiet, unbreakable resolve. Plot: Based on Stephen King's novella, the story follows Andy Dufresne (Tim Robbins), a banker wrongfully convicted of murdering his wife and her lover. Sentenced to life in Shawshank State Penitentiary, he befriends "Red" (Morgan Freeman), a long-term inmate. The film explores themes of hope, resilience, and the enduring power of friendship over two decades of prison life.
